Fed's Tarullo (dovish, FOMC voter): Should replace risk-weighted capital with measures based on stress tests; one size fits all approach to bank regulation has been abandoned - comments from Bank Regulation Conference in Chicago - Threshold for enhanced bank supervision could be raised to $100 billion from $50 billion. - Financial regulation needs to be broadened to cover non-bank financial firms. - Need to re-examine exclusion of small community banks from certain financial activities. - Need to establish minimum margin requirements for securities financing.
